Headlong /(-lŏng`; 115)/

Head·long

Headlong

adv.
  1. With the head foremost; headforemost; head first; as, to fall headlong.
  2. Rashly; precipitately; without deliberation.
  3. Hastily; without delay or respite.

Headlong

a.
  1. Rash; precipitate; as, headlong folly.
  2. Steep; precipitous. [Poetic]
    Like a tower upon a headlong rock.
